When a packet hits a multipath route in the device's routing table, a
hash is computed over its headers, which is then used to select the
appropriate nexthop from the device's adjacency table.
There are situations in which the kernel removes a nexthop from a
multipath route (e.g., no carrier) and the device should do the same.
Upon the reception of NH_{ADD,DEL} events, add or remove a nexthop from
the device's adjacency table and refresh all the routes using the
nexthop group. If all the nexthops of a multipath route are invalid,
then any packet hitting the route would be trapped to the CPU for
forwarding.
If all the nexthops are DEAD, then the kernel would remove the route
entirely. On the other hand, if all the nexthops are merely LINKDOWN,
then the kernel would keep the route and forward any incoming packet
using a different route.
While the last case might sound like a problem, it's expected that a
routing daemon running in user space would remove such a route from the
FIB as it's dumped with the DEAD flag set.

When a multipath route is hit the kernel doesn't consider nexthops that
are DEAD or LINKDOWN when IN_DEV_IGNORE_ROUTES_WITH_LINKDOWN is set.
Devices that offload multipath routes need to be made aware of nexthop
status changes. Otherwise, the device will keep forwarding packets to
non-functional nexthops.
Add the FIB_EVENT_NH_{ADD,DEL} events to the fib notification chain,
which notify capable devices when they should add or delete a nexthop
from their tables.

The device can have one of three actions associated with a route:
1) Remote - packets continue to the adjacency table
2) Local - packets continue to the neighbour table
3) Trap - packets continue to the CPU
The first two actions can also trap packets to the CPU, but they do so
using a different trap ID, which has a lower traffic class and less
allotted bandwidth.
We currently use the third action for both RTN_{LOCAL,BROADCAST} routes
and RTN_UNICAST routes not pointing to the switch ports.
However, packets that merely need to be forwarded by the switch are
likely not control packets and can be therefore scheduled towards the
CPU using a lower traffic class.
Achieve the above by assigning the third action only to local and
broadcast routes and have any other route use either of the first two
actions, based on whether the route is gatewayed or not.
This will also allow us to refresh routes using the local action and
have them trap packets when their RIF is no longer valid following a
NH_DEL event.
One side effect of this patch is that we no longer give special
treatment to multipath routes using both switch and non-switch ports
towards their nexthops. If at least one of the nexthops can be resolved,
then the device will forward the packets instead of trapping them.

We currently set the RTNH_F_OFFLOAD flag for all routes using remote
action, but this isn't always correct. If none of the nexthops
associated with a gatewayed route can be offloaded into the device, then
any packet hitting it would be trapped to the CPU and forwarded by the
kernel.
Solve this by pushing the setting of the offload flag to after the route
was programmed into the device, thereby allowing us to take all the
parameters into account.
This change will also help us further in the patchset, when we refresh
routes following the reception of NH_{ADD,DEL} events.

We currently use the scope of the FIB info to distinguish between a
direct unicast route and a gatewayed one. However, the kernel is
perfectly happy to configure a route with scope UNIVERSE to a directly
connected network.
Instead, we can rely on the first nexthop's scope to check if the route
is gatewayed or not.

dsa_slave_create() can fail, and dsa_user_port_unapply() will properly check
for the network device not being NULL before attempting to destroy it. We were
not setting the slave network device as NULL if dsa_slave_create() failed, so
we would later on be calling dsa_slave_destroy() on a now free'd and
unitialized network device, causing crashes in dsa_slave_destroy().

Link layer protocols may unconditionally pull headers, as Ethernet
does in eth_type_trans. Ensure that the entire link layer header
always lies in the skb linear segment. tpacket_snd has such a check.
Extend this to packet_snd.
Variable length link layer headers complicate the computation
somewhat. Here skb->len may be smaller than dev->hard_header_len.
Round up the linear length to be at least as long as the smallest of
the two.

The stack must not pass packets to device drivers that are shorter
than the minimum link layer header length.
Previously, packet sockets would drop packets smaller than or equal
to dev->hard_header_len, but this has false positives. Zero length
payload is used over Ethernet. Other link layer protocols support
variable length headers. Support for validation of these protocols
removed the min length check for all protocols.
Introduce an explicit dev->min_header_len parameter and drop all
packets below this value. Initially, set it to non-zero only for
Ethernet and loopback. Other protocols can follow in a patch to
net-next.
